IT forensics
What is examined
- File systems and deleted or partially overwritten file remnants
- System and application logs, execution traces and scheduled tasks
- User accounts, login events and connected devices
- Application databases, mail stores and browser artefacts
How the examination is carried out
- 1.Acquisition through a write blocker, with cryptographic hashes of the resulting image
- 2.Analysis exclusively on the secured copy, using two independent tools where the finding is critical
- 3.Manual review of automated results before any statement is made
- 4.Documentation of methods, tool versions, findings and limits
Technical limits
These limits are stated before the instruction, not afterwards.
- Overwritten storage areas cannot be reconstructed.
- Logs are retained only for a limited period and may already have rotated.
- Encrypted data without a key or lawful access remains unreadable.
- Content held only by a provider cannot be obtained by technical means alone.

Partly. Windows reliably records which USB devices were connected and when they were first set up – traceable via the registry, the setupapi.dev.log file and system events. The act of copying itself, however, is not fully logged. Whether a specific file reached a specific stick can only be narrowed down through indicators such as shortcut files, program histories and timestamps. A complete copying record is technically impossible; any remaining uncertainty is stated in the report.

A hash value proves that a data set remained unchanged between two points in time: if the checksum of the original computed before acquisition matches that of the copy, the copy is bit-identical. If even a single bit changes later, a fresh computation returns a different value. A hash value does not prove who created, modified or copied data, nor anything about its content or accuracy. Cryptographic algorithms such as SHA-256 are used; MD5 is considered collision-prone.

Not hastily. Memory contents, active network connections and signed-in sessions are volatile and are lost on shutdown – they can be decisive for the investigation. Equally, no clean-up tools should run, no files should be deleted and no passwords changed on the affected system. The next step depends on the situation and is agreed before acquisition; when in doubt, the system remains unchanged until the method of preservation is settled.
